Problem

The release-changesets.yml workflow uses pnpm changeset publish which attempts to publish @googleworkspace/cli directly to npm when no pending changesets exist. This fails with ENEEDAUTH because npm publishing should be handled by cargo-dist's release.yml, not by changesets.

Additionally, .github/labeler.yml has a YAML parse error — label names containing colons need to be quoted.

Fix

Publishing

Separate concerns between the two release workflows:

  • Changesets (release-changesets.yml) — version management only. Uses pnpm changeset tag to bump versions and push git tags.
  • cargo-dist (release.yml) — binary distribution + npm publishing. Triggered by the git tag pushed by changesets.

Labeler

Quote all label names containing colons in labeler.yml.

Changes

  • release-changesets.yml: pnpm changeset publishpnpm changeset tag, removed id-token permission and NPM_TOKEN env var
  • package.json: added "private": true to prevent accidental direct npm publishing
  • labeler.yml: quoted label names containing colons (e.g. area: schema"area: schema")
